Keto Dragon Deviled Eggs (Game of Thrones Party!)

I’ve been invited to a party for the new Game of Thrones season and I 1) Don’t want to come empty handed, 2) Want something on-theme and 3) Want something I can actually eat!  These are so insanely easy to make.  Just an extra little step to your typical deviled eggs to add the colors.

 

Ingredients

  • 6 hard boiled eggs
  • 3 tbsp mayonnaise (I use this)
  • 1 tsp dijon mustard
  • 1/2 tsp lemon juice
  • Pinch salt and pepper
  • Red, Yellow, and Blue Food Coloring

Instructions

  1. Hard boil your eggs according to the instructions on your egg maker (or do it the old fashioned way boiling water).
  2. While the eggs are cooking, in a small bowl add your mayo, mustard, lemon juice, salt and pepper.  Also, set up three ziploc bags by dropping in about a 1/4 tsp of food coloring into each.  I like to do a 1/4 tsp of each color separately and then to the blue, I add 2 drops of red to make it darker; and then to the red and green, I add 2-3 drops of blue to make them more purple/teal respectively.
  3. Fill a small bowl with cold water and soak the eggs until they cool for a couple of minutes. Drain them and then gently but firmly knock them against the sides of the bowl until you get a few good smash cracks.
  4. You’ll want to do the next step a little bit quickly so have a paper towel at the ready… drop an egg into a baggie of food coloring and coat it well with color.  Use a tong to remove it from the bag and then immediately place it onto the paper towel and remove the shell.  Set aside and repeat with the remaining eggs.
  5. Then cut the eggs straight down the middle lengthwise. Pop the yolks out of the eggs by gently pressing the backsides of the white and add them to the bowl with your mayo, etc.  Using a fork (or an immersion blender for an extra creamy texture – recommended if you’re doubling or tripling the recipe), mash the mixture until smooth.  Add a little extra mayo for a looser texture if desired.
  6. Scrape the blended mixture into the remaining small snack size zip lock bag piled up on one side.  Fasten it close and then with a scissor, snip off the corner.  Then pipe the mixture into your egg whites.  Serve those dragon devils to your friends 🙂
